Ask a questionIGF1R is predominantly localized on the cell membrane, where it acts as a receptor for insulin-like growth factors (IGFs) and insulin.
Downstream signaling pathways activated by IGF1R include the Ras/MAPK pathway and PI3K/Akt pathway, contributing to cell growth and survival.
IGF1R interacts with IGFs and insulin, triggering downstream signaling pathways such as the PI3K/Akt pathway, influencing cell proliferation and survival.
There are potential therapeutic implications related to IGF1R in diseases involving growth signaling, making it a target for drug development.
Dysregulation or abnormal expression of IGF1R is associated with conditions such as cancer and developmental disorders.
Insulin-like growth factor 1 receptor (IGF1R) functions in cellular processes, primarily playing a role in growth signaling.
IGF1R contributes to the regulation of tissue development by influencing cell growth, differentiation, and survival.
